Tulare Woman to receive national honor

Tulare resident Maria Grijalva will be receiving a National Kidney Foundation (NKF) Award in Austin, Texas on April 13. Grijalva has been the head of the Tulare/Kings Kidney Support group for over 20 years. Rawhide announces 2023 promotional schedule

The Visalia Rawhide announces their Promotional Schedule for the 2023 season, which begins April 11th at Valley Strong Ballpark. Throughout the Summer, the Rawhide will host six post-game fireworks shows and give away over 25 promotional items.
